Feeding and other inter-species relationships

Associated with Tamarix gallica:

is decayed by fruitbody Vuilleminia macrospora - a resupinate basidiomycete (Polyporales: Corticiaceae) UK/Ireland Legon, N.W. & Henrici, A. with Roberts, P.J., Spooner, B.M. & Watling, R., 2005
branch (dead) dead branch is decayed by fruitbody Peniophora tamaricicola - a resupinate fungus (Russulales: Peniophoraceae) Restricted Legon, N.W. & Henrici, A. with Roberts, P.J., Spooner, B.M. & Watling, R., 2005
branch (live) live branch is parasitised by fruitbody Peniophora tamaricicola - a resupinate fungus (Russulales: Peniophoraceae) Restricted Legon, N.W. & Henrici, A. with Roberts, P.J., Spooner, B.M. & Watling, R., 2005 [weakly parasitic]
